Price

You should consider the cost of the all-terrain vehicle you want to purchase. Their amounts may vary depending on their type or functionality. If you want a powerful ATV, then you should be ready to spend more. You should compare prices between different sellers and pick the one with the fair prices.

Features

ATVOne should consider the characteristics of the vehicle they want to purchase. Some ATVs are powered by electricity while others operate by the use of gas. For those running by the use of electricity, you should consider their battery capacity before purchasing them. Is it able to store power for long? Do not forget to consider their speed limit if you love adrenalin-charged activities.

Engine power

This vehicle needs a strong engine because of its ability to traverse rough terrains. Crisscrossing rocky surfaces, water bodies or climbing hills needs a powerful engine. An active or powerful engine will help elevate your vehicle fast on the different surfaces. Check on the engine horsepower if you want to have an adrenaline-charged experience.
